AI自动化新标杆:系统级智能助手全场景部署指南

一、技术革新:重新定义人机交互边界
在2026年AI技术爆发期,基于强化学习与多模态交互的新一代智能助手已突破传统RPA工具的能力边界。这类系统级AI不仅能模拟人类操作(如鼠标点击、键盘输入),更可深度集成系统底层API,实现文件系统监控、进程管理、网络请求拦截等高级功能。

典型应用场景包括:

  1. 自动化运维:定时执行系统诊断脚本,自动修复常见错误
  2. 跨平台协作:无缝衔接办公套件、即时通讯工具与专业软件
  3. 智能监控:实时分析日志文件,触发预设告警规则
  4. 混合部署:支持物理机、虚拟机与容器化环境的统一管理

某行业调研显示,采用该技术方案的企业平均减少63%的重复性操作,IT支持响应速度提升4倍。值得注意的是,这种架构对硬件要求极低,普通办公电脑即可承载核心服务,而边缘计算节点的加入更使分布式部署成为可能。

二、核心架构解析:三层协同模型

  1. 控制层(Control Plane)
    采用微服务架构设计,包含:
  • 任务调度引擎:支持优先级队列与依赖管理
  • 权限控制系统:基于RBAC模型的细粒度访问控制
  • 审计日志模块:完整记录所有操作轨迹
  1. 执行层(Execution Plane)
    由多个专用Agent组成:

    1. class SystemAgent:
    2. def __init__(self):
    3. self.input_simulator = InputSimulator() # 输入模拟模块
    4. self.file_manager = FileManager() # 文件操作模块
    5. self.browser_driver = BrowserDriver() # 浏览器控制模块
    6. def execute_macro(self, macro_id):
    7. # 执行预定义操作序列
    8. pass
  2. 扩展层(Extension Plane)
    通过标准化插件接口实现能力扩展,支持:

  • 自定义技能开发(Python/JavaScript)
  • 第三方服务集成(邮件/日历/CRM)
  • 机器学习模型调用(OCR/NLP/预测分析)

三、部署方案全解析

  1. 本地化部署方案
    步骤1:环境准备
  • 操作系统:Linux/macOS/Windows(需开启WSL2)
  • 依赖管理:建议使用虚拟环境隔离
    1. # 创建Python虚拟环境示例
    2. python -m venv clawdbot_env
    3. source clawdbot_env/bin/activate

步骤2:核心服务安装

  1. # 通过包管理器安装基础组件
  2. sudo apt-get install -y libx11-dev xclip xdotool
  3. pip install clawdbot-core==2.6.0

步骤3:配置初始化

  1. # 示例配置文件
  2. agent:
  3. name: "Desktop-Assistant"
  4. permissions:
  5. - file_system: "/home/user/documents"
  6. - browser: ["chrome", "firefox"]
  7. models:
  8. primary: "minimax-pro"
  9. fallback: "llama3-8b"
  1. 云端部署方案
    对于需要7×24小时运行的服务,推荐采用容器化部署:
    1. FROM python:3.11-slim
    2. WORKDIR /app
    3. COPY requirements.txt .
    4. RUN pip install --no-cache-dir -r requirements.txt
    5. COPY . .
    6. CMD ["gunicorn", "--bind", "0.0.0.0:8000", "api:app"]

资源建议配置:

  • CPU:2核以上
  • 内存:4GB+
  • 存储:20GB SSD(考虑日志增长)

四、能力扩展实战

  1. 插件开发规范
    所有扩展需实现标准接口:

    1. interface SkillPlugin {
    2. name: string;
    3. version: string;
    4. execute(context: Context): Promise<Result>;
    5. validate?(input: any): boolean;
    6. }
  2. 典型插件实现示例

    1. // GitHub集成插件
    2. class GitHubSkill {
    3. constructor(apiToken) {
    4. this.apiToken = apiToken;
    5. }
    6. async createIssue(repo, title, body) {
    7. const response = await fetch(`https://api.github.com/repos/${repo}/issues`, {
    8. method: 'POST',
    9. headers: {
    10. 'Authorization': `token ${this.apiToken}`,
    11. 'Content-Type': 'application/json'
    12. },
    13. body: JSON.stringify({title, body})
    14. });
    15. return response.json();
    16. }
    17. }
  3. 生态插件推荐

  • 办公套件组:文档处理/表格分析/PPT生成
  • 监控预警组:服务器监控/异常检测/自动重启
  • 协作增强组:会议纪要生成/任务分配/进度跟踪

五、安全最佳实践

  1. 访问控制策略
  • 实施最小权限原则
  • 定期轮换API密钥
  • 启用操作审计日志
  1. 数据保护方案
  • 敏感操作二次确认
  • 传输层加密(TLS 1.3+)
  • 本地数据加密存储
  1. 异常处理机制
    1. def safe_execute(task):
    2. try:
    3. result = task.run()
    4. if result.status == "failed":
    5. notify_admin(result.error)
    6. return result
    7. except Exception as e:
    8. log_error(str(e))
    9. return ExecutionResult(status="aborted")

六、性能优化指南

  1. 资源占用优化
  • 启用进程池管理并发任务
  • 对CPU密集型操作启用异步处理
  • 设置合理的重试间隔(建议指数退避)
  1. 响应速度提升
  • 常用操作预加载
  • 实现操作结果缓存
  • 优化模型推理参数(温度/top_p)
  1. 稳定性增强
  • 心跳检测机制
  • 自动故障转移
  • 定期健康检查

结语:随着AI技术的持续演进,系统级智能助手正在重塑自动化领域的技术格局。通过本文介绍的部署方案与开发指南,开发者可快速构建适应复杂业务场景的自动化解决方案。建议持续关注社区动态,及时获取最新插件与安全更新,确保系统始终保持最佳运行状态。